TALLAHASSEE – With a federal change predicted to direct to a surge in migrants crossing the country’s southern border, Gov. Ron DeSantis on Wednesday signed a controversial monthly bill that targets illegal immigration.

The invoice (SB 1718), which the Republican-controlled Legislature passed for the duration of the session that finished past 7 days, consists of stepping up requirements on firms to examine the immigration position of personnel, cracking down on men and women who carry undocumented immigrants into Florida and amassing information about no matter if hospital people are in the place lawfully.

It is component of a sequence of actions that DeSantis and other Republican leaders have taken in modern yrs aimed at undocumented immigrants. It also comes as DeSantis, who is greatly predicted to run for president in 2024, blasts federal border policies.

“This is just chaos,” DeSantis said all through a bill-signing function in Jacksonville. “We are intended to be the world’s main superpower, and nevertheless we can not even keep handle of our personal southern border. The Mexican drug cartels have much more to say about what goes on at the southern border than our personal U.S. government does.”

But the bill drew heavy opposition from Democratic lawmakers and other groups that explained it would harm migrants and persons who supply help. As an instance, opponents stated migrants may not search for needed clinic treatment because of problems about currently being questioned about their immigration status.

Hope Group Centre, an Apopka group that gives expert services to immigrants, issued a assertion Wednesday expressing problems about the clinic necessity and other elements of the bill.

“Mr. DeSantis and his legislators are willfully ignorant of our immigration procedure,” Felipe Sousa-Lazaballet, the center’s govt director, reported in the statement. “Undocumented immigrants want very little much more than to occur out of the shadows. But the program is a dysfunctional maze that Washington refuses to correct. The Florida Legislature is punishing the improper folks for that and, in the procedure, dehumanizing their existence.”

The invoice contains:

— Demanding all organizations with 25 or additional staff to use the federal E-Verify program to check out the immigration status of employees. Considering the fact that 2021, this sort of corporations have been needed to use E-Verify or what are regarded as I-9 varieties.

— Toughening felony penalties for transporting undocumented immigrants into Florida. While the bill signifies the adjustments are aimed at curbing human smuggling, opponents lifted the prospect of loved ones members and groups these types of as churches remaining prosecuted for transporting immigrants into the state.

— Requiring hospitals to request clients about regardless of whether they are U.S. citizens or are in the nation lawfully. Hospitals would be expected to post stories about the responses to the state.

— Requiring legislation-enforcement businesses to consider DNA samples from individuals currently being held on federal immigration detainers. The samples would be despatched to the Florida Office of Legislation Enforcement.

— Offering $12 million to the condition Division of Unexpected emergency Management for the “Unauthorized Alien Transportation” plan, which could transport undocumented immigrants to other states. The application would be related to the DeSantis administration’s controversial flights last 12 months of 49 migrants from Texas to Martha’s Vineyard in Massachusetts.

DeSantis signed the invoice the day ahead of the Biden administration options to conclude what is identified as a “Title 42” community-health and fitness order. That order, which stemmed from the COVID-19 pandemic, delivered a way to support expel migrants.

But with the conclude of the purchase, officers are getting ready for a surge of migrants crossing the border.
